Activists from the Baloch Republican Party (BRP) recently held protests in Germany and UK against Pakistan over human rights violations and the killing of Baloch missing persons in a fake encounter.

Sher Muhammad Bugti, the Central spokesperson of the Baloch Republican Party, said in a statement issued to the media that protests were held in Hanover, Germany and in the United Kingdom against the brutal killing of five Bugti Balochs who were martyred in a fake encounter by Punjab police a day before Eid.

Addressing the protest, Jawad Baloch, the president of BRP Germany said that on the day of Eid, where all Muslims were celebrating Eid, the same day Pakistani army was cutting the throats of unarmed and forcibly disappeared Baloch people. When the people around the world were making sacrifices for the Islamic festival, the people of the Bugti tribe were busy burying their missing loved ones, he added.

He said that the silence of political and religious parties and human rights organizations in Pakistan on such inhumane and un-Islamic acts of Pakistan state is leading that they support the oppression on Baloch nation.

BRP Germany activists; Rashid Baloch, Abdul Jalil Baloch and Ijaz Baloch also addressed in the protest and condemned the “inhumane acts of the Pakistan Army.”

Addressing a rally in the UK, Mansoor Baloch the central leader of BRP said, “We are afraid that other missing persons will be killed in the same manner as the missing Baloch were martyred in Rajanpur.”

“It is the duty of human rights organizations to raise their voice against the inhumane atrocities committed by the Pakistani armed forces,” he added.

According to Baloch activists, thousands of Baloch political activists and intellectuals have been disappeared and many have been brutally killed, allegedly by Pakistan’s secret services and the Pakistan army.

Taking cognizance of the same, the Baloch people have been protesting across the world, seeking help from the international community and human rights organisations.
